But I have seen: avast! 7 uses significant less of the computer resources compared to avast! 4.8 AND you have a better protection.
Windows 2000 together with avast! 7 Free has a memory consumption of approx. 120-130MB at idle (direct after startup).
So there should be enough resources for the additional programs.
For example: as you can see in my signature, I use avast! 7 on a PC with 256 MB RAM (800 MHz PIII) and I cannot say that the PC is very slow.
But nevertheless:

  1. pay attention that there are not too many programs in the autostart section of your computer.
  2. install SP4 and UR1 before installing avast! 7 Free.

It is Update Rollup 1 for Windows 2000 SP4 (KB891861).

Please make sure you have the Update Rollup 1 installed (it’s required for avast!):
